Criminal Defense Investigations

 

In criminal defense cases sometimes the defense attorney is going to realize that key evidence is missing or some witnesses have not come forward: the defense attorneys are going to find a basis for reasonable doubt. In order to know that their assumptions about their client's innocence are correct, they will need to conduct a criminal defense investigation. Arkus, Inc. serves an important role in a criminal defense investigation. In this case, that role is to find witnesses and evidence that will show the jury that there is reason to believe that the defendant is not actually responsible for committing the crime. When an attorney uses Arkus, Inc. in a criminal defense investigation, our investigators will take the time to understand the charges and the laws that relate to the crime. Once there's an understanding of the case in question, our investigators will go over all of the materials that the defense team has received from the prosecutor. During the course of the criminal defense investigation, Arkus, Inc. will go through routine reports from the police, everyday paperwork as well as copies of evidence, photographs, phone messages and witness statements related to the case. The goal is to determine whether or not there are any inconsistencies from one witness account to the next or between the conclusions drawn and the evidence obtained.  

 Arkus, Inc. will also interview witnesses to see if their stories have changed or to verify that they do not have anything else that motivated their statements against the defendant. Inconsistencies and ulterior motives that Arkus discovers during the course of a criminal defense investigation may be used as a part of the client's defense. If during the course of the criminal defense investigation our investigator discovers that there are other witnesses who had not come forward or evidence that was not considered previously, he can then look into these developments further. During the course of a criminal defense investigation, a private investigator can help to ensure that an innocent client will not be found guilty.
